MALAYSIA: THREE SENT TO GALLOWS FOR TRAFFICKING DRUGS

Malaysian national Ong Kok Soo, 60, and Singaporeans Lau Ching Hong, 48, and Soh Soon Chai, 51, were sentenced to death by Malaysian High Court Judicial Commissioner Samsudin Hassan. They were allegedly found in possession of 3.9kg of ketamin at a house in Taman Engku Aziz on January 14, 2009, and were also charged with trafficking 279.6gm of mixed drugs and being in possession of 54.1gm of nimetazepam and 2.8kg of caffeine.
